Windows XP环境下搭建PPTP VPN服务的完整指南与注意事项

VPN软件 2026-03-18 21:40:00 5 0

在早期的网络环境中,Windows XP 是许多企业和家庭用户广泛使用的操作系统,尽管如今它已停止官方支持(微软已于2014年结束对XP的技术支持),但在某些遗留系统或特定工业控制场景中,仍可能需要在 Windows XP 系统上配置虚拟私人网络(VPN)以实现远程访问或内网通信,本文将详细介绍如何在 Windows XP 环境下创建一个基于 PPTP(点对点隧道协议)的 VPN 服务,适用于初级网络管理员或有相关需求的用户。

确保你有一台运行 Windows XP Professional 的服务器(或计算机),因为家庭版 XP 不支持作为 VPN 服务器,这台机器需连接到互联网,并具备静态 IP 地址(或通过路由器端口映射),按照以下步骤操作:

第一步:启用“Internet 连接共享”功能
打开“控制面板” → “网络连接”,右键点击用于连接互联网的网卡(本地连接”),选择“属性”,在“高级”选项卡中,勾选“允许其他用户通过此计算机的 Internet 连接来连接”,注意:该设置会启用 NAT(网络地址转换),使内部设备可通过该主机访问外网。

第二步:安装并配置 PPTP 虚拟专用网络服务
进入“控制面板” → “管理工具” → “路由和远程访问”,右键点击服务器名称,选择“配置并启用路由和远程访问”,向导会引导你完成配置,选择“自定义配置”,然后选择“远程访问(拨号或VPN)”选项,在下一步中,确认是否允许客户端使用 PPTP 协议(这是默认选项)。

第三步:设置用户权限和认证方式
在“路由和远程访问”管理界面中,展开服务器节点,右键点击“远程访问权限”,选择“添加用户”,输入希望使用该 VPN 的用户名和密码,建议在“远程访问策略”中为这些用户设置访问规则,如限制登录时间、IP 分配范围等。

第四步:配置防火墙与路由器端口转发
Windows XP 自带的防火墙可能会阻止 PPTP 流量,进入“Windows 防火墙”设置,确保允许“文件和打印机共享”和“远程桌面”等服务通过,若你在路由器后部署了 XP 主机,还需将 TCP 端口 1723 和 GRE 协议(协议号 47)转发至该主机的私有 IP 地址,这是 PPTP 能正常工作的关键!

第五步:客户端连接测试
在另一台 Windows XP 或其他系统上,新建一个“拨号连接”,类型选择“虚拟专用网络 (VPN)”,输入服务器公网 IP 地址,输入之前设置好的用户名和密码,点击“连接”,如果一切配置正确,应能成功建立连接并获得内部 IP 地址,进而访问局域网资源。

⚠️ 重要提醒:
虽然上述方法在技术上可行,但 Windows XP 的安全性已严重不足,PPTP 协议本身存在漏洞(如 MPPE 加密弱、易受中间人攻击),不推荐用于敏感数据传输,若条件允许,请尽快升级至现代操作系统(如 Windows Server 2019/2022)并使用更安全的 OpenVPN、IKEv2 或 WireGuard 协议。

本文提供了一套完整的 Windows XP 搭建 PPTP VPN 的流程,适合学习或临时应急使用,对于生产环境,务必评估风险并及时迁移至更安全的平台。

Windows XP环境下搭建PPTP VPN服务的完整指南与注意事项

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!